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ost In Thibodaux, LA

The cost of Water Heater Burst Water Removal in Thibodaux, LA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ate to help you understand the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Response $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age and size of affected area.
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water removed and equipment used.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area and equipment used.
Mold Remediation $2,000 – $8,000 Severity of mold growth and equipment used.
Restoration and Repairs $3,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age and materials used.
